I have to log the changes of material classification in any way. The standard material change document object doesn't log the classification, so the changes are not stored and not visible in the transaction MM04.

As I also see, it's technically possible to change the standard change doc object in SCDO, the system doesn't ask for a modification object key. So technically, I could assign a new table to the standard object MATERIAL, write changes with this object, and they will be visible in MM04.

So my question is if this modification of standard change doc object is foreseen by SAP? May I do it and will it not be overwritten by the standard updates in the future?
